Creating a Pleasure-Pain Matrix and Real Consequences for AI
Could a computer be programmed to experience pain as a consequence for its actions? This idea was explored by Palmer Lucky, the founder of Oculus, who created a VR headset with explosive bolts that could simulate the real-life consequences of dying in the game. Could this concept be extended to AI, where actions that cause pain would result in diminishing resources and ultimately shut down? Some believe it's possible to create such a system using complex algorithms similar to those found in the human brain.
